The place of El Barro is inside the municipality of Mochitlán (in the State of Guerrero). There are 21 inhabitants. Of all the towns in the municipality, it occupies the number #29 in terms of number of inhabitants. El Barro is at 1,739 meters of altitude.

Data: In El Barro, 21% of the population over 12 years is single and 0% of the households have Internet connection. More statistics at the bottom of this page.

The town of El Barro is located at 9.4 kilometers from Mochitlán, which is the most populated locality in the municipality, in the East direction. If you browse our webpage, you will also find a map with the location of El Barro.
